Method of opening/closing a valve
• Remove the cap, turn the gas pipe side until comes to the “Closed”
position as indicated in the drawing on the right.
• For the liquid side pipe, turn with a hexagonal wrench until the shaft
stops. If excessive force is applied, the valve main body can be dam-
aged. Always use a dedicated special tool.
• Tighten the cap securely.
For tightening torque, refer to the table below.

(4) Refrigerant charge
S Models FDCA301~601
(a) The outdoor unit is charged with enough refrigerant for a piping length of 30 m when it is shipped from
the factory, and additional charging is not necessary in the case of a system with 30 m or piping or less.
(b) If the system’s piping exceeds 30 m, charge with an amount of additional refrigerant corresponding to the
additional length of piping in the system.
(Example) If the FDCA301 model is newly installed and the piping length is 45 m.
Additional Charge Amount: 0.60 kg = (45 – 30) m 0.040 kg/m
